Today we will show you a wind turbine for domestic use that is already on the market (unfortunately only in the U.S. market, but it is a step), the Mariahpower Windspire.
In this case, we have a 1.2 kilowatt wind turbine with a price of around $ 5000, able to provide between 25 and 30% of the energy needs for an average home. As you can see, the relationship between price and energy you save is still not entirely convincing, but it seems that the company is developing a version of the same height but wider, which will be able to provide 100% of the energy needs, which is already beginning to be more interesting.
In addition, this model specifically incorporates up a Wi-Fi router so you can control the volume of energy generated by the pileup from the computer at any time, and has been designed to be bird-friendly, since it has long been said the high number of birds that are killed due to the movement of regular wind turbines.
